Armchair GM Weekend Preview (8/18-8/20)

We always get a weekend review, so I thought why not a preview. That way maybe some of us aren't kicking ourselves for missing that big game or exciting moment. I know most of us are well informed sports fans and know the biggest games or events before they happen, but even the most attentive fans miss one here or there. Also, I'm not going to necessarily always focus on the biggest games, series, stories, or events. Occassionally I want to throw in the interesting, unusual, or just plain weird. This is pretty basic to start this week, but once football gets into full swing it will get more interesting.

MLB

New York Yankees vs. Boston Red Sox - I'm guessing there will be a split Friday setting up some big showdowns on Saturday and Sunday. Saturday we get to see Randy Johnson take on Josh Beckett (who have almost identical stats...here) and Sunday is the marguee matchup of Mike Mussina and Curt Schilling. Whether you like the attention these teams get or not, you're a fan or not, or if you can stand each teams fans or not, if you're a baseball fan you'll be watching and enjoying what should be an exciting weekend.

Chicago White Sox vs. Minnesota Twins - The other big AL matchup of the weekend has major Wild Card implications. A sweep by either could cripple one teams psyche and/or playoff hopes. If you can, catch Sunday's game. It's the third and final game of the series and Cy Young candidate Johan Santana will take the hill against Javier Vazquez.

NL - Pretty much every game matters because there are still 9 (yes 9!) teams within 6.5 games of the Wild Card leading Reds. Too bad only two are at .500 or better.

Golf

PGA Championship - Everyone knows that Tiger Woods and Phil Mickelson are paired together for Thursday and Friday, but I'm interested to see if they are still playing together on Saturday and Sunday. I think during Friday's round one will rise to play near the top of the leader board for the weekend and one will fall out of contention, and everyone knows fat, left-handed guys fall faster . Also, it'll be interesting to see how Geoff Ogilvy, the forgotten third member of Tiger and Phil's group, will respond to playing with golf's two biggest stars.

NFL

Preseason Football - Yeah, it doesn't matter, but it's still football. Hey, atleast it's a way to grab a couple glimpses of your potential fantasy football top picks and sleepers. Catch LT and his new QB Philip Rivers Friday night on CBS at 8:00 pm (EST) and two of the biggest fantasy studs around (Shaun Alexander and Peyton Manning) on NBC Sunday night when Seattle takes on Indianapolis.
